LITTLE MISS ANN 1 TICKET PER FAMILY ($25) Come to this fun Yoga by Suzannah + Little Miss Ann Band Family Music Concert to celebrate Asian American Pacific Islander (AAPI) Heritage Month!Little Miss Ann Band: Little Miss Ann (Ann Torralba) is a proud Filipina American family musician who has toured the country and recorded 9 full award winning kids music albums! Her band has performed everywhere from the Getty Museum (LA), Lollapalooza Kids Stage (Chicago), SXSW (Austin), Wolftrap (DC) and more! Her songs have been played regularly on Sirius XM Kids Place Live and other notable kids music radio stations and have included songs that highlight her Filipina American upbringing like Ube and Stars on the Island. She also recently released some music on YOTO as well. All families are welcome to this special concert thatll have your kids dancing, singing, jumping and more!Yoga with Suzannah: Suzannah is a certified yoga instructor of Filipina Descent who teaches yoga to families, adults, and kids. What is the history of FitzGerald's nightclub?
FitzGerald's nightclub in Berwyn, Illinois, boasts a rich history dating back to its founding in 1980 by Bill and Kate FitzGerald. Set in a historic 1920s roadhouse, the venue quickly became a cornerstone of the Chicago music scene, hosting legendary artists across genres like blues, jazz, folk, and rock. Over four decades, FitzGerald's has maintained its reputation for intimate performances, warm hospitality, and community spirit. Notable for its annual American Music Festival, the club has drawn top national and local acts. In 2020, ownership passed to Will Duncan, who continues to honor the venue's legacy while introducing new programming and enhancements, ensuring FitzGerald's remains a beloved live music destination.
